Background
The lining in the waste incineration rotary kiln-second combustion chamber system is usually built on the wall of the kiln body by adopting wedge-shaped standard bricks in two layers (a working layer and a heat insulation layer), the construction operation is complex and troublesome, more bricks are met, the integrity of the lining is poor, the relative motion of the two layers of bricks is easy to occur in the use process, slurry at the seams of the bricks is also easy to be corroded by acid and alkali gases, the looseness of refractory bricks and the falling of partial whole bricks are caused, the service life is short, the falling of the bricks is likely to occur at any time in the maintenance process, and the danger is high.

The utility model provides a rotary kiln is with novel compound prefabricated brick and rotary kiln inside lining masonry structure, includes heavy matter working layer 1, light heat preservation, metal fixing member 10 and metal fastener 11, its characterized in that: the composite prefabricated brick 2 is characterized in that a body of the composite prefabricated brick 2 is fixed on the cylinder wall of a rotary kiln body through a metal clamping piece 11 and a metal fixing piece 10, one end of the bottom of the composite prefabricated brick 2 is provided with a clamping groove 9 used for clamping the metal clamping piece 11 and an invisible groove 8 used for clamping the metal fixing piece 10, one end of the metal clamping piece 11 is fixed on the composite prefabricated brick 2, the other end of the metal clamping piece is welded on the cylinder wall of the rotary kiln body, and the metal fixing piece 10 is directly welded on the cylinder wall of the rotary kiln body.
The main body structure of the metal clamping piece 11 is L-shaped; one end of the metal clamping piece 11 is provided with a hook head, the other end of the metal clamping piece is a horizontal end face, and the metal clamping piece 11 is made of round steel or flat steel.
The composite prefabricated brick is characterized in that a metal fixing piece 10 is arranged in the composite prefabricated brick body 2, and the metal fixing piece 10 extends out of the composite prefabricated brick body 2.
A convex primary-secondary air groove 4 is formed in one side face of the heavy working layer 1, and a concave primary-secondary air groove 5 is formed in the opposite side face of the heavy working layer;
and step-shaped primary and secondary platforms 6 and 7 are arranged on two sides of the heavy working layer 1.
The upper end of the metal fixing piece 10 is U-shaped; the lower end and the upper end of the chair form an obtuse angle, and the utility model is a chair back type.
The utility model discloses when building by laying bricks or stones, on the inner wall of rotary kiln barrel is welded to the horizontal terminal surface of metal mounting 10, the gib head department that metal fastener 11 was pushed away to the one end that has draw-in groove 9 with compound prefabricated brick 2, it is fixed firm with prefabricated brick 2, other end metal anchor assembly 10 of prefabricated brick 2 directly welds on the inner wall of rotary kiln barrel, when carrying out a brick build by laying bricks or stones down, hide metal mounting 10 in compound prefabricated brick 2's stealthy groove 8, operating procedure more than the repetition carries out the welding of one row of compound prefabricated brick 2, it is parallel with the central line of the kiln body during the welding.
